ABSTRACT:
A data processing system has at least one processing module containing one or more blocks of memory, having control registers which are accessible via a diagnostic interface, and a clock module which distributes system clocks to the processing module(s), the operation of which is controllable using a similar diagnostic interface. One of the possible actions in the clock module is the generation of a single-shot clock pulse. A diagnostic control unit is connected to the separate diagnostic interfaces of the processing module(s) and the clock module, and is capable of simultaneously controlling the two diagnostic interfaces in such a way that a single-shot clock pulse can be synchronized with the diagnostic access to a processing module to effect the loading or dumping of a block of memory line by line.
